Reuters: India is examining a request from Bangladesh for the extradition of the country’s former Prime Minister Sheikh Hasina, the Indian foreign ministry spokesperson said on Wednesday.
The request - first made in December and reiterated this month after Hasina was sentenced to death for her role in the killing of student protesters last year - was being examined in India as part of ongoing internal judicial and legal processes, he said.
Hasina fled to India in August 2024 at the height of the protests.
